The S&P 500, too, tried for a comeback this week, but after coming within just 0.1% of a new high this year, it dropped 0.2% to 1,836.25 on Friday, leaving it down 0.7% on the year. The Dow Jones Industrial Average, meanwhile, fell 0.3% this week to 16,103.30. The blue-chip index is off 2.9% in 2014.

The Dow Jones Industrial Average was dragged down by Coca-Cola (KO), which fell 4.5% to $37.18 this week after its fourth-quarter earnings report lacked fizz, and Wal-Mart (WMT), which dropped 3.5% after it offered below-consensus guidance and said it would pursue a small-store strategy. The S&P 500′s big losers included US Steel (X), which plunged 8.2% after the US decided that South Korea hadn’t sold steel pipes below cost, Waste Management (WM), which fell 6.1% to $40.99 after lower-than-forecast guidance caused investors to dump its share like garbage, and Cliffs Natural Resources (CLF), which dropped 5.1% to $21.97 as analysts debated whether the iron miner had done enough to turn itself around.

Oak Ridge Energy Technologies, Inc., formerly Oak Ridge Micro-Energy, Inc., incorporated on August 15, 1986, is a development-stage company. The Company licenses thin-film, solid-state batteries for industrial, government, and medical applications. The Company�� thin-film battery is rechargeable, lithium-based, and the active battery layers are thinner than common plastic wrap.

The Company�� batteries are intended for applications, such as wireless smart sensors, which operate in harsh environments, security cards, radio frequency identification (RFID) tags, semiconductor non-volatile memory chips, and implantable medical devices. Its prototype cells on ceramic substrates supplied to customers are 0.024 of an inch (0.62 millimeters) thick. Thin-film lithium and lithium-ion batteries are ideally suited for a variety of applications where a small power source is needed.

The Company competes with Infinite Power Solutions, Inc., Front Edge Technology, Inc., Cymbet Corporation, Teledyne Electronic Technologies, Excellatron and Planar Energy Devices, Inc.

The Dixie Group, Inc. engages in the manufacture, marketing, and sale of carpets and rugs to residential and commercial customers primarily in the United States. It also offers broadloom and modular carpets for the specified commercial marketplace. The company sells its products under the Fabrica International, Masland Carpets, and the Dixie Home brands. It also processes yarns, and provides carpet dyeing and finishing services to other carpet manufacturers. The company primarily serves interior decorators and designers, selected retailers and furniture stores, luxury home builders, and manufacturers of luxury motor coaches and yachts. The Dixie Group, Inc. was founded in 1920 and is based in Chattanooga, Tennessee.

Devon Energy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the acquisition, exploration, development, and production of natural gas and oil in the United States and Canada. It also involves in transporting oil, gas, and natural gas liquids (NGL); and processing natural gas. The company owns oil and gas properties in the mid-continent area of the central and southern United States; the Permian Basin in Texas and New Mexico; the Rocky Mountains area of the United States; and the onshore areas of the Gulf Coast, principally in south Texas and south Louisiana. It also owns oil and gas properties in the provinces of Alberta, British Columbia, and Saskatchewan, Canada. In addition, the company offers marketing and midstream services, including marketing of gas, crude oil, and NGL, as well as constructing and operating pipelines, storage and treating facilities, and natural gas processing plants. As of December 31, 2010, it had 2,042 million barrel of oil equivalent of proved developed reserves. The company sells its gas production to various customers, such as pipelines, utilities, gas marketing firms, industrial users, and local distribution companies; crude oil production to refiners, remarketers, and other companies; and NGL production to customers in petrochemical, refining, and heavy oil blending activities. Devon Energy Corporation was founded in 1971 and is headquartered in Oklahoma City, Oklahoma.

    It is also worth noting that joint venture transactions (the highly lucrative promoting business that has become a major source of income and almost an addiction for North American operators), have potential to cover, often by a very high factor, the cost of leasing and testing a large block of acreage. Proceeds received from JV monetizations in the play by just three operators - SandRidge, Chesapeake, and Devon - approach $3 billion in aggregate. This figure alone vastly exceeds all losses to all operators across the play from lease expirations.

    SandRidge raised $1.5 billion in cash and drilling carries in their two JV transactions, with Repsol and Atinum;Chesapeake Energy received $1 billion in cash from selling an interest in a Mississippian Lime JV to Sinopec;Devon Energy (DVN) raised $2.5 billion in cash and drilling carries in a "Five Emerging Plays" Joint Venture with Sinopec, which included Mississippian Lime ($0.5 billion allocated to Miss Lime for the purposes of this discussion).

    While the extension area may have lost, at least for the time being, the sponsorship of several important operators, drilling activity in the play's core, including southern Kansas counties, has continued unabated. Kansas well statistics through June (the latest month available) show a healthy pace of growth in total production volumes and the number of wells being turned in-line.

ProShares Short MSCI Emerging Markets (the Fund) seeks daily investment results that correspond to the inverse (opposite) of the daily performance of the MSCI Emerging Markets Index. The MSCI Emerging Markets Index adjusts the market capitalization of index constituents for free float and targets for index inclusion 85% of free float-adjusted market capitalization in each industry group in global emerging markets countries. The Fund takes positions in securities and/or financial instruments that, in combination, should have similar daily return characteristics as -100% of the daily return of the MSCI Emerging Markets Index. The MSCI Emerging Markets Index is a price return index. The Fund�� investment advisor is ProShare Advisors LLC. Advisors' Opinion:

Vistaprint N.V., incorporated on June 5, 2009, is an online provider of coordinated portfolios of customized marketing products and services to micro businesses worldwide. The Company offers a range of brand identity and promotional products, marketing services and digital solutions. While the Company focuses on micro business marketing products and services, consumers also purchases its products, such as invitations and announcements, greeting cards, photo books and calendars. Customers visiting the Company's Websites can select the type of product they wish to design from its range of available products and services for the business and home and family markets, including paper based, non-paper based, and digital and marketing services. Paper based products include brochures, business cards, data sheets, desk and wall calendars, envelopes, flyers, folded business cards, folded cards, holiday cards, and invitations and announcements. Its non-paper based products include banners, bottle openers, calculators, car door magnets, decals, drink koozies, embroidered apparel, hats, iphone cases, key chains, lawn signs, letter openers and luggage tags. Its digital and marketing services include blogs, custom Facebook pages, design tools and content, e-mail marketing services and logos.

When a product type has been selected, the customer can initiate the design process by using the Company's predefined industry styles and theme categories, by entering one or more keywords in its image search tool, or by uploading the customer's own design. If the customer chooses to do a keyword search, the Company's automated design logic will, in real time, create and display to the customer a variety of product templates containing images related to the customer's keyword. When the customer chooses a particular template for personalization, the Company's user-friendly, browser-based application enables the customer to quickly and easily perform a wide range of design and editing functions on the selected design,! for example, cropping images or entirely replacing images with other images or uploading customer images or logos.

Once customers choose a pre-designed template or upload their own content for a product, they can instantly see what their design looks like on a range of other Vistaprint products and related services, including signage, Websites and e-mail marketing, business identity, direct mail services, apparel and promotional gifts. Customers who need help with their design or ordering process are able to reach the Company's customer service agents through phone, e-mail, and chat. The Company has six customer service facilities: Montego Bay, Jamaica; Berlin, Germany; the Hague, the Netherlands; Tunis, Tunisia; Sydney, Australia; and Mumbai, India. These centers provide phone, email and chat support for customers who speak English, Dutch, German, French, Italian, Spanish, Portuguese, Polish, Czech, Swedish, Norwegian, Finnish, Danish, Turkish, Japanese and Hindi. Using the Company's design software applications, combined with voice over Internet protocol telephone transmission technology and call center management tools, its agents and designers provide customer service. Customers purchasing products check out either through a standard e-commerce self-service shopping basket or by providing their order and payment information through telephone to one of the Company's service agents.

The Company's design creation technologies enable customers, by themselves or together with the assistance of the Company's design support staff, to design and create marketing materials from their homes or offices. The Company's document model architecture and technology employs Internet-compatible data structures to define, process and store product designs as a set of separately searchable, combinable and modifiable component elements. The Company's auto-matching design software generates customized product designs in real-time based on key-word searches. VistaStudio is the Company's product ! design an! d editing software suite, which is downloaded to its customer's computer from its server and runs in the customer's browser. This browser-based software provides real-time client-side editing capabilities. A range of layouts, color schemes and fonts are provided and a selection of photographs and illustrations are available for use by customers in product design. Customers can also upload their own images and logos for incorporation into their product designs. The Company's Internet-based, remote, real-time, co-creativity and project management application and database enables customers and the Company's design agents to design a product across the Internet in real-time, while engaging in voice communication.

Albumprinter Downloadable and Online Editors enable the creation of a range of photo products, such as calendars, canvas prints, and greeting cards through an intuitive user interface. These editors allow the Company's customers the choice of creating their personalized products on their own computer or utilizing their preferred browser and enable functionality, such as auto generated layouts, creation of content, and font selection. Features available to the Company's customers include adding personal images, maps, electronic payment processing, downloadable files and contact forms. Pagemodo offers small businesses to create a professional looking custom Facebook page. Pagemodo allows customers to select from a range of templates to create custom tabs for their Fanpage, including welcome tabs, lead capture tabs and video tabs. Pagemodo also offers a template driven cover image designer, which lets customers create cover images for their Facebook pages through a simple click and edit interface.

The Company's pre-production and production technologies process and aggregate customer orders, prepare orders for high-quality production and manage production, addressing and shipment of these orders. DrawDocs is the Company's automated pre-printing press technology that prepares ! customer ! documents received over the Internet for high-resolution printing. The Company's VistaBridge technology allows the Company to store and process. The Company's aggregation software scans these pending jobs and analyzes a range of production characteristics, including quantity, type and format of raw material, color versus black and white, single or double-sided print, delivery date, shipping location, type of production system being used and type of product. For printed products, the VistaBridge software then automatically aggregates orders with similar production characteristics from multiple customers into a single document image that is transferred to either a digital press or to an automated plating system that produces offset printing plates. Viper is the Company's workflow and production management software for tracking and managing its global production facilities on a networked basis. Viper monitors and manages bar-code driven production batch and order management, pick and pack operations, and addressing and shipping of orders.

The Company uses its marketing technologies to generate and display additional products incorporating the customer's initial designs, facilitating the cross-sale of related products and services. VistaMatch Software generates and displays one or more additional customized product designs based upon a customer's existing design. Design elements and customer information are automatically transferred to the additional design.

Automated Cross-Sell and Up-Sell technology permits the Company to show a customer, while the customer is in the process of purchasing a product, marketing offers for one or more additional or related products. Localization/Language Map is the Company's content management system that permits all of its localized Websites, and the changes to those Websites, to be managed by the same software engine. Text and image components of the Company's Web pages are separated, translated and stored in its managed content database.

RoboGroup T.E.K Ltd. is a global, diversified enterprise with proprietary technologies on the forefront of robotics, motion control and technology education. RoboGroup's activities are organized in two related business operations: Yaskawa Eshed Technology (YET) and Intelitek.

YET, a joint venture with Japan's Yaskawa Electric Corp., which provides industrial motion controls, particularly those based on its algorithms. Intelitek, which develops, manufactures and markets training products and e-learning systems. Intelitek�� broad educational product line covers subjects such as computer-aided design, computer-aided manufacturing, configurable network computing, robotics, machine vision, hydraulics, pneumatics, sensors, process control and data acquisition. Intelitek also designs and produces integrated and customized manufacturing workcells, ranging from small-scale flexible manufacturing systems to complete computer integrated manufacturing systems.

Konsortium Transnasional Berhad (KTB) is principally involved in investment holding. The Company, along with its subsidiaries, is engaged in the provision of public bus transportation comprising stage and express bus operations within Peninsular Malaysia. The Company operates in two segments: public transportation services, which is engaged in the provision of stage and express bus services across Peninsular Malaysia, and trading of vehicles, which through its subsidiary, PT Indonadi, is involved in the activity of trading of buses in Indonesia. The public transportation services segment includes revenue from the rental and charter of buses to third parties. Some of its wholly owned subsidiaries include Syarikat Kenderaan Melayu Kelantan Berhad, Syarikat Tanjung Keramat Temerloh Omnibus Berhad, Kenderaan Langkasuka Sdn. Bhd., Kenderaan Klang Banting Berhad, Kenderaan Labu Sendayan Sdn. Bhd., Starise Sdn. Bhd. and Syarikat Rembau Tampin Sdn. Bhd. Advisors' Opinion:
